See the inner workings of a historic Tasmanian brewery on a tour of the home of James Boag’s beer, complete with tastings and a visit to a traditional-style pub.
Launceston’s best shopping is in easy reach at this busy community hub, where intriguing laneways and historic arcades branch off from a central sheltered mall.

What can I see and do near 1842 Gallery?
Queen Victoria Museum, Franklin House and National Automobile Museum feature a variety of fascinating exhibits to see while you're in town. Learn about local history at Penny Royal Adventures and Albert Hall Convention Centre. Spend some time exploring the the natural beauty of City Park, Royal Park and Cataract Gorge.
